> I was talking to Mark (in CC) yesterday and he has been working with SoaS
> in VirtualBox and Parallels and VMware, trying to get all the features of
> the Record Activity working in conjunction with the host computer's
> microphone and camera inputs. He wants to be able to use SoaS on a Mac to
> record screencasts of Activities such as FotoToon and Memorize being used
> in combination with Record (both audio and camera)
>
> I now spent some time trying to get this to work on VirtualBox but didn't
> find a solution.
>
> Is there some reason why this might not work at all or are we simply
> missing something here?
>
> You need the VirtualBox Guest Additions or equivalant compiled inside the
Guest OS before this has any chance of working.

If you are inside the VM click the Devices menu and install Guest
Additions. This adds a new device that you can mount as a disk. From there
the Guest Additions need to be compiled. there is a script for that. I am
not sure if you are allowed to distribute the compiled Guest Additions with
a preconfigured VM image.

VMWare has a similar feature, I am not sure about Parallels.
